LOS ANGELES, CALIFORNIA: Amazon Prime Video's acclaimed series 'Expats' has finally reached its destination, with characters finally getting a sense of closure. 

The series, based on Janice Y. K. Lee's novel 'The Expatriates,' exposes the harsh reality of life as an expatriate.

It also emphasizes the fact that even if your facial characteristics are identical, you may find yourself alone in the crowded metropolis of Hong Kong.

Fans are torn over the ending of 'Expats'

The series garnered widespread acclaim for its premise throughout its run. However, the conclusion sparked conflicting reactions among fans, mainly due to the open ending.

Some viewers appreciated the series' representation of complicated relationships, while others were upset over the unresolved enigma surrounding Gus' disappearance.

What happened in the 'Expats' last episode?

The miniseries concludes with Margaret Woo (Nicole Kidman), filled with a sense of confidence, deciding to stay in Hong Kong to find her lost son Gus (Connor James).

Hillary Starr (Sarayu Blue) eventually separates amicably from her adulterous husband, David Starr (Jack Huston), choosing a life filled with possibilities and tranquility.

Mercy Cho (Ji-young Yoo), who struggled with guilt throughout the series, apologizes to Margaret and Hillary.

She also opts to become a single parent, a decision that is later supported by her mother.
